"Il fallait être vraiment désespérée, pour souhaiter mourir dans une telle violence, murmure Tanguay. Si, bien sûr, c'est un suicide..."Parc-Extension, l'un des quartiers les plus multiethniques de Montréal. Le corps d'une jeune fille en maillot de bain est retrouvé, pendu par son hijab au tremplin de la piscine municipale intérieure. Le sang s'écoule de ses poignets incisés, rougissant l'eau sous elle. Sa longue chevelure noire, déployée, cache en partie son visage.Suicide ?
